I want to install Perl in an OS/2 system, and can't find any
installation instructions. I've got the following files, but don't
know what to do with them:
CHECKSUMS
latest.tar.gz
OpenGL-0.4-bin-00-os2.zip
PERL_AOU.ZIP
PERL_BLB.ZIP
PERL_EXC.ZIP
PERL_INF.ZIP
PERL_MAM.ZIP
PERL_MAN.ZIP
PERL_MLB.ZIP
PERL_POD.ZIP
PERL_SH.ZIP
PERL_STE.ZIP
PERL_UTL.ZIP
plINSTAL.zip
PLINSTL0.ZIP
plREADME.zip
stable.tar.gz
PLINSTL0.ZIP contains install.exe install.in_, but doesn't seem to be
self contain. It seems clear that I am supposed to unzip some of the
other files, but it is not clear whether the install utility will
unzip some, or whether I need to unzip all. It is also not clear
whether I need to unzip the files into a temporary directory for the
use of install, or whether I need to unzip them into the run-time
directories.
A second issue is the dates. The files from CPAN are dated 1998. Is
that really the last stable Perl release for OS/2?
Finally, should I be using the tar.gz files rather than the zip files?
If so, what is the proper command to unpack them. Note that while OS/2
does not come with tar or gzip, they are available as part of EMX.
